			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I thought it would be fun to do a quick post on scary/eerie/ghoulish games for Halloween.</p>
<p>My top ten would be (in no particular order)</p>
<ol>
<li>Castlevania Chronicles (Playstation)  - A Playstation re-release of <em>Akumajō Dracula</em> (悪魔城ドラキュラ <em>Akumajō Dorakyura<span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size:11px;"> (</span></em>which was only released in Japan for the Sharp X68000 computer) found its way into my family when I was 16.   I really didn&#8217;t get to play the game much then, however once it was re-released on PSN a few years ago I made up for lost time.  The game is a classic Castlevania game.  You enter a castle and fight your way to a final battle with Dracula.  This game is notable for its difficulty, however it is a very rewarding finish.</li>
<li>Resident Evil 5 (PS3 / XBox 360) &#8211; Resident Evil has long held its ground as one of the best horror genre games on the market.  Resident Evil 5 brought with it the ability for two players to enjoy the action at the same time.   Unfortunately, the split view could have been much improved as much of the screen is wasted.  This feature, however annoying, actually enhances the fear factor (worth the trade I suppose?).</li>
<li>Friday the 13th (NES) &#8211; No game has proved to be more disappointing than this game in terms of an ending.   The level of difficulty is INSANE.   I&#8217;ve personally never been able to beat this game without a game genie (and if you can beat it without one, you are a god among men).   What makes this game stand out in my memory is that you really became bored with the repetitive side-scrolling gameplay &#8211; ONLY to be scared to death when Jason comes randomly popping into the scene to kill you.</li>
<li>Sweet Home (NES)- I&#8217;ll admit, I&#8217;ve only played bits of this game due to the fan translations.   I&#8217;ll go ahead and link you to the Happy Video Game Nerd and let him fill you in on this classic which inspired much of the survival horror genre.<a href="http://retrowaretv.com/happy-video-game-nerd-sweet-home/">View Happy Video Game Nerd Sweet Home review at Retroaware</a>&nbsp;</li>
<li>DeCap Attack (Sega Genesis) &#8211; The Genesis always pulled off the dark themed games.   DeCap Attack was a walking pun on many levels (especially the character names).   This game was a goofy platform based game.   If you didn&#8217;t get a chance to check it out back in the day you still have a chance as it is included in &#8220;Sonic&#8217;s Ultimate Genesis Collection&#8221; for PS3 and XBox 360.</li>
<li>Frankenstein (NES) &#8211; One of my favorite games as a child.  To tell you the truth, I have no idea why.  The game is somewhat tough.   The graphics aren&#8217;t much to brag about.  It follows the same storyline many other NES games had (woman is kidnapped, guy must go save her).  I liked the music though.  It wasn&#8217;t Castlevania level, or even Super Mario level.  It fit the mood and stuck with you though.<span style="text-align:center; display: block;"><a href="http://videogameview.wordpress.com/2011/11/02/halloween-games-and-memories/"><img src="http://img.youtube.com/vi/WwVt-d-Qiec/2.jpg" alt="" /></a></span></li>
<li>Nosferatu (SNES) &#8211; My uncle bought this game around the time I was 11 or 12 &#8211; so I was pretty attracted to Vampire games.   Now &#8211; combining the mechanics of Prince of Persia and the Vampire genre should have been a huge score.  Back then it felt like it.  Playing the game today shows it doesn&#8217;t really hold up to the tests of time.  The music was great.  The graphics were great.  The opening segment was one of my favorites.  The controls took away from all of those fine points.<a href="http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=UpytvE76yuM&amp;feature=related">watch?v=UpytvE76yuM&amp;feature=related<br />
</a></li>
<li>Demon&#8217;s Crest (SNES) &#8211; The Gargoyle Quest series is hands-down one of my favorites.   From Gargoyle&#8217;s Quest on the Gameboy to part II on the NES &#8211; they provided a nice adventure stemming from a character from the Ghouls &#8216;n Ghost/ Ghosts &#8216;N Goblins series.What defined the SNES addition to the series was the attention to detail.  Music, dark/contrasty graphics and nice controls provided a delightful experience.   It is a shame this game went largely unnoticed during its time.  It really was a great experience for the SNES.<span style="text-align:center; display: block;"><a href="http://videogameview.wordpress.com/2011/11/02/halloween-games-and-memories/"><img src="http://img.youtube.com/vi/J9UvEars3-w/2.jpg" alt="" /></a></span></li>
<li>  Silent Hill (Playstation)  - I&#8217;ll simply describe this one as a dark ride through hell which will mess with you psychologically.  It doesn&#8217;t have the consistent action of Resident Evil &#8211; which makes it even more beautiful since it still reaches the fear factor without having to do so.  I remember renting this one a lot back in the day and playing through it.</li>
<li>Shadowgate (NES) &#8211; This was a  very eerie point and click game during its time.  Full of puzzles, riddles, and ways to die &#8211; this game will keep you on your toes.  Be prepared to die often.<span style="text-align:center; display: block;"><a href="http://videogameview.wordpress.com/2011/11/02/halloween-games-and-memories/"><img src="http://img.youtube.com/vi/aCeAlHQD9Eo/2.jpg" alt="" /></a></span></li>

<p>The absolute gem of a find for me lately has been one that I found today while visiting The Video Game Exchange in Wytheville. I picked up a copy of &#8220;Revenge of Shinobi&#8221; for Sega Genesis which included the box. Although I already own the game (on the Sega 6-Pack), it was worth the &#8220;risk of investment&#8221;. Why so? Because it ended up being software version 1.0 of the game. That&#8217;s right folks, I now own a copy of Shinobi with all of the original bosses (Batman, Spiderman, Godzilla, Terminator/Hulk and even the Rambo flame-throwers).</p>
